Mrs. Mattie Sue Stewart
Funeral services for Mrs. Mattie Sue Stewart, age 77, of Madison Avenue, Fayetteville, TN, who passed away Sunday, October 3, 2004 in Lincoln Medical Center, were conducted Wednesday, October 6, 2004 at 1:00 p.m. in the chapel of the Gallant Funeral Home with Rev. Sonny Moore & Rev. Billy Moore officiating. Burial followed in Shady Grove Cemetery.
Mrs. Stewart was a native of Lincoln County, TN, daughter of the late N.J. Clark & the late Jennie Bell Bradley, a nurse aide for Lincoln County nursing home and a member of the Cotton Mill Village Church of God.
Along with her parents, Mrs. Stewart was preceded in death by her husband: Murphy Stewart in 1987, 1 daughter: Brenda Poarch, 2 sisters: Gertrude Arnold & Helen Branch; 2 brothers: Homer Clark, Alford Clark.
Survivors include 2 sons: Ray Earl Eddy of Flintville, TN, Phillip Eddy of Fayetteville, TN; 3 daughters: Patsy Colvard of Dalton, GA, Wanda Thompson of Mulberry, TN, Lana Brown of Lewisburg, TN; 3 sisters: Erma Jean Fite of Fayetteville, TN, Glenda Moore of Owens Crossroads, AL; 21 grandchildren, 35 great grandchildren & 13 great-great grandchildren.
Visitation with the family was held Tuesday evening from 5 until 8 p.m. at the Gallant Funeral Home.
